Technical Fundamentals of LED Poster Displays
At the core of an LED poster display is the tightly packed array of LEDs, which functions as the pixel matrix capable of rendering high-definition images. The technology used can be classified broadly into:
- SMD (Surface-Mounted Device) LEDs: These are small LEDs mounted directly onto a circuit board, favored for their ability to produce fine pixel pitches (pixel pitch refers to the distance in millimeters between the centers of adjacent pixels).
- DIP (Dual In-line Package) LEDs: Older technology with larger LED packages mainly used for bigger pixel pitch applications and ultra-high brightness outdoor signage.
Modern LED poster displays predominantly use SMD LEDs because they offer:
- Higher resolution with pixel pitches as small as 1.2mm to 2.5mm.
- Wide viewing angles (often >140° horizontally and vertically).
- Rich color gamut and improved contrast ratios.
- Compatibility with high refresh rates to reduce flicker in video playback.
The typical LED poster display size ranges between 22 and 55 inches, making them comparable to digital posters or screens installed in public venues. They are designed to operate continuously with built-in cooling systems—often passive or actively cooled—to maintain optimal temperature and prevent performance degradation.
High-Brightness Sunlight-Readable Capabilities
One of the critical advancements that separate LED poster displays from traditional digital posters is their ability to remain visible under direct sunlight. This sunlight readability is a function of several factors:
- Brightness Levels: LED poster displays typically offer brightness ranging from 1000 to 2500 nits (candela per square meter), with specialized outdoor modules reaching even higher.
- Optical Enhancements: Use of anti-reflective coatings and optical lenses to enhance contrast and reduce glare.
- Adaptive Brightness Control: Some systems use ambient light sensors to automatically adjust brightness, optimizing power consumption and visibility depending on environmental conditions.
According to industry literature, a brightness of at least 1500 nits is generally recommended for effective daylight viewing [1]. This ensures the content is clear, vibrant, and legible from various viewing distances even when exposed to sunlight. Advanced LED displays also incorporate HDR (High Dynamic Range) capabilities for better color and contrast, enabling more impactful visual communication.
Applications of LED Poster Displays
LED poster displays are extensively used across various sectors due to their compact size, flexibility, and visual appeal. Below are some of the prominent application areas:
1. Retail and Advertising
Retailers leverage LED poster displays to showcase promotions, new product launches, and brand messages dynamically. These displays transform static advertising into engaging multimedia content, significantly increasing customer attention and conversion rates. Indoor LED posters mounted near entrances or point-of-sale areas effectively influence purchasing decisions.
2. Transportation and Public Spaces
In airports, train stations, and bus terminals, LED poster displays serve as information kiosks, ticketing reminders, and wayfinding aids. Their high brightness ensures readability even in open areas exposed to sunlight. Cities increasingly adopt these displays for public service announcements and dynamic advertising.
3. Hospitality and Corporate Environments
Hotels, casinos, and conference centers use LED posters for digital signage, event schedules, and branding, enhancing the guest experience with intuitive and visually striking content. Corporations deploy them in lobbies and meeting rooms to communicate internal messages and corporate news.
4. Healthcare and Education
Hospitals use LED poster displays for patient education, wayfinding, and emergency notifications. Educational institutions integrate them for announcements, interactive learning, and campus navigation.
Advantages of LED Poster Displays
LED poster displays confer multiple benefits over traditional advertising and informational media:
- Enhanced Visibility: High brightness and wide viewing angles ensure clear content visibility under diverse lighting conditions.
- Dynamic Content: Support for video, animations, and real-time data allows advertisers to refresh and tailor messages instantly.
- Energy Efficiency: Modern LED technologies consume less power compared to backlit LCDs, contributing to greener digital signage solutions.
- Slim and Lightweight: Compact form factor accelerates installation and integration within various architectural layouts.
- Longevity and Durability: LED modules often have a rated lifespan exceeding 100,000 hours, reducing maintenance costs and downtime.
- Scalability: Modular design enables bespoke configurations and integration within larger video walls or standalone units.
Common Challenges and Solutions
Despite their excellent features, LED poster displays also face certain technical and operational challenges:
1. Heat Management
Continuous operation generates heat that can degrade LED performance and lifespan. Effective thermal management, including aluminum chassis and integrated heat sinks or fans, is essential to maintain optimal operating temperatures.
2. Image Uniformity and Calibration
Maintaining consistent brightness and color across the display surface requires regular calibration and high-quality LED binning during manufacturing.
3. Weather Resistance (for Outdoor Models)
Outdoor LED posters must have IP65 or higher ratings to withstand rain, dust, and UV exposure. Corrosion-resistant materials and robust sealing protect against environmental factors.
4. Cost Considerations
Although prices have steadily decreased, high-resolution LED poster displays still represent a significant investment. Total cost of ownership analysis, considering energy savings, longevity, and content flexibility, often justifies the initial expenditure.
Latest Trends and Innovations in LED Poster Displays
The LED display industry is marked by continuous innovation aimed at improving performance and user experience. Recent technology trends include:
- Micro-LED and Mini-LED Technologies: Offering even higher pixel densities and contrast, pushing the envelope of image quality.
- Transparent LED Displays: Integration of transparent substrates enables striking see-through LED posters that blend digital content with surroundings.
- Interactive Touch Capabilities: Replacement of static posters with interactive LED posters that engage users through touch or gesture control.
- AI-Driven Content Management: Automated, data-driven content adaptation based on audience demographics or real-time events enhances advertising ROI.
- Energy Harvesting and Smart Power Management: Integration with solar cells and adaptive brightness control aids in sustainability and operational autonomy.
Industry Standards and Certification
To ensure safety, reliability, and interoperability, LED poster displays must comply with several international standards:
- IEC 62368-1: Safety requirements for audio/video and information technology equipment.
- IP Ratings: For weather and dust resistance, generally IP54 for indoor and IP65+ for outdoor installations.
- RoHS Compliance: Restriction of hazardous substances restricts use of harmful materials, ensuring environmental sustainability.
- Energy Star and CE Marking: Certifications validating energy efficiency and conformity with European regulations.
